  • Patent number: 11952024
    Abstract: A controller outputs, to a transport vehicle, a forward movement command for moving in the forward direction along a transport path toward a destination, and a reverse movement command for moving in a reverse direction along the transport path toward the destination. When a target task occurs, the controller determines a transport vehicle to execute the target task among a plurality of transport vehicles, while also including, as a candidate, a transport vehicle located on a downstream side of the transport path relative to the destination at a timing when the target task occurs.

  • Publication number: 20240017932
    Abstract: In order to achieve a conveyance system that enables efficient conveyance, a conveyance system includes a first carrier configured to travel on a first track in a state where the first carrier holds a conveyance target; and a second carrier configured to travel on a second track in a state where a conveyance target is placed on a placement portion of the second carrier, the first carrier being capable of, with use of a transfer section thereof, transferring the conveyance target between the first carrier and the placement portion of the second carrier.

  • Publication number: 20240017929
    Abstract: A size of a conveyance device is reduced. A conveyance device includes: a carriage configured to travel along a track; and a transfer mechanism hung from the carriage so as to be capable of being raised and lowered. The transfer mechanism includes a plurality of chucks each of which is configured to revolve about a rotation center provided in the transfer mechanism.

  • Publication number: 20240002154
    Abstract: The article accommodation facility includes a first stacker crane disposed at a first level, a second stacker crane disposed at a second level, and a storage rack. The storage rack extends across the first level and the second level. The storage rack has a common area that includes at least one accommodation section to and from which an article is carriable from two sides in a second direction. The first stacker crane is configured to transfer the article to the accommodation section in the common area from a first side in the second direction, and the second stacker crane is configured to transfer the article to the accommodation section in the common area from a second side in the second direction.
